HUNTSVILLE, Ala. (TENNESSEE VALLEY LIVING) - Glass skin, peptide glazing, overnight glow. Celebrity skincare brands have officially taken over bathroom counters and TikTok feeds alike. But behind the sleek packaging and star power, do these products actually deliver results? According to skincare expert Dr. Hesterman, the answer depends less on celebrity status and more on ingredients, formulation, and consistency.
During this interview, Dr. Hesterman shares her thoughts on celebrity brands like Fenty Skin, Rhode, and Reale Actives by Alix Earle. Her takeaway is that celebrity brands can be effective, but consumers should focus more on ingredients and consistency rather than just the face behind the brain.
